We all have gone through something that has wreaked havoc on our lives. Whether it was a bad relationship, being fired from a job, the death of a loved one, depression, and the list goes on and on.
Whatever the event, you might one day arise from the ashes and realize that you are totally surrounded by the plunder of war- be it lack of confidence, poor self-image, financial dishevel, a broken heart or a combination of them all. Whatever the case, you may have finally arrived to the point where you are ready to make positive changes and rebuild yourself brick by brick.
As promising as rebuilding sounds, it might also be equally daunting. You can easily be overwhelmed by the sheer amount of work you are up against and you might be too beset to start the process.
Well, fear not! Today’s podcast is all about rebuilding yourself after personal warfare from the ground up. Tonight I will highlight Five simple steps to help you smoothly began the healing process
Step 1 – Assess the Damage– Take a few days to evaluate the damage that personal warfare has created in your life and simply assess everything without condemning yourself for the ruin. Look at what’s been broken and write it down as a guide to have a clear idea of what’s needs work in your life.
Step 2– Create a Vision Board– Once you have evaluated the damage, create a vision board of what you want in place of the brokenness. Many times vision boards feature material items and that’s ok, but it’s important to also create a board that highlights those less concrete things we desire.
Find a picture of someone laughing to manifest happiness. Find a picture of a person praying to manifest inner peace. The vision is yours. You know what you need to feel whole again, be creative and have fun! Try your best to sit in front of your board for a few minutes and actually visualize your life having the things your desire. You will be amazed at how this exercise not only provides you with joy, but also helps you manifest the things your want into your physical reality.
Step 3–Began Journaling– Through journaling you will be surprised to see the emotions that surface and even the actual solutions you need to your problems arise. Step 5–Start Speaking Positively– Too often we engage in negative self-talk and it is important to speak positively over or lives. When you find yourself starting to speak negatively about your situation or yourself, replace those negative words with more postivity and gratefulness.
